As you prepare for worship

7/27/2019

 
​“Because everyone who asks receives,” Jesus promised.

It takes a leap of faith to do as Jesus said. To ask, to search, to knock requires surrendering control, letting go of false identities, risking loss. Many--maybe most--are not able or willing to do it.

Maybe that’s because human love is always limited, and what came naturally in early youth we soon learned led too often to humiliation and even suffering. But risky as it may be, to stop asking, searching, knocking kills the soul. 

In Jesus, a crucified God breathes new life into us and woos us back to our true selves, to a daring relationship with God. What will it take for you to lean into the loss, the risk, the rejection, trusting that on the other side you will find the very bread of life? Ask God for this.
